Output 16c4bcd5222237840413c89a1033adfae609e0e5355b8cadccc3cfd84bd23e22:22

value
2074505
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c7f4a5894b62a40c1d7f6a9e621a6b4d001171b OP_EQUAL
address
3Qi6hBHCK8yf3mrUtVQfB5eGSoLsQvef2t
transaction
16c4bcd5222237840413c89a1033adfae609e0e5355b8cadccc3cfd84bd23e22